Manor House has a high violent crime rate and an average property crime rate for London.
Manor House is not going to get any awards as the best place to live in London. But if you're short on money, it's a place where you can still find a good deal. The flip side is that many of the apartments are rundown and in need of some elbow grease. There are some shops and restaurants and there are some parts of Manor House that are better than others; you’ll just have to be very careful about where you choose. You should be extra cautious when walking around at night.
Manor House is bordered on the north by Harringay, on the east by Stamford Hill, on the south by Finsbury Park, and on the west by Stroud Green.
Commute:
The City: 4.5 miles / 25-50 minutes by car / 30 minutes by transit / 30 minutes by bike
Canary Wharf: 7.1 miles / 30-50 minutes by car / 45 minutes by transit
Southwark: 6.2 miles / 30-55 minutes by car / 35 minutes by transit / 30-35 minutes by bike
Westminster: 6.8 miles / 30-70 minutes by car / 30 minutes by transit
Shoreditch: 3.4 miles / 15-25 minutes by car / 30-35 minutes by transit / 20 minutes by bike
